785D OEM Off-Highway Truck Machine Systems Caterpillar


Steering Link - Remove and Install

Usage:

785D DMC

Removal Procedure

Table 1
Required Tools 
Tool  Part Number  Part Description  Qty 
176-6538  Spanner Wrench As 
5S-6084  Socket (3-1/2 inch) 
478-3993 Hydraulic Torque Wrench 
385-3995 Hydraulic Pump Gp 
384-8916(1) Hydraulic Pump Gp 
231-4904  Wedge 
1U-7505  Hydraulic Jack 
485-8004 Support Stand 
Retaining Ring Pliers 
(1) Available Substitute


NOTICE

Keep all parts clean from contaminants.

Contaminants may cause rapid wear and shortened component life.


Note: Put identification marks on all hose assemblies and on all tube assemblies for installation purposes. Plug all hose assemblies and all tube assemblies. This helps to prevent fluid loss and to prevent contaminants from entering the system.



    Illustration 1g01592318

  1. Disconnect grease hose assembly (1). Use Tooling (E) to remove retaining ring (2). Remove retaining ring (2) and plug (3).


    Illustration 2g01592319


    Illustration 3g01592324

  2. Use Tooling (A) to retain ball stud (4). Use Tooling (B) to loosen locknut (5).

    Note: Do not remove locknut (5) completely from ball stud (4).



    Illustration 4g01592330

  3. Use Tooling (C) to drive ball stud (4) out of the taper. Remove locknut (5). Separate steering link (6) from steering arm (7).

  4. Repeat Step 1 through Step 3 to loosen the ball stud at the opposite end of the steering link.


    Illustration 5g01592348

  5. Use Tooling (D) to remove steering link (6). The weight of steering link (6) is approximately 115 kg (253 lb).

Installation Procedure

Table 2
Required Tools 
Tool  Part Number  Part Description  Qty 
176-6538  Spanner Wrench As 
5S-6084  Socket (3-1/2 inch) 
478-3993 Hydraulic Torque Wrench 
385-3995 Hydraulic Pump Gp 
384-8916(1) Hydraulic Pump Gp 
1U-7505  Hydraulic Jack 
485-8004 Support Stand 
Retaining Ring Pliers 
Loctite Graphite-50 
(1) Available Substitute


NOTICE

Keep all parts clean from contaminants.

Contaminants may cause rapid wear and shortened component life.


Note: Inspect the O-ring seals. Replace the O-ring seals that are worn or damaged.

Note: Lubricate all the O-ring seals lightly with the lubricant that is being sealed.



    Illustration 6g01592348

  1. Apply Tooling (F) to the threads and on the taper of the ball studs. Use Tooling (D) to install steering link (6). The weight of steering link (6) is approximately 115 kg (253 lb).


    Illustration 7g01592319


    Illustration 8g01592324

  2. Apply Tooling (F) onto the face of locknut (5). Install locknut (5). Use Tooling (A) to retain ball stud (4). Use Tooling (B) to tighten locknut (5). Tighten locknut (5) to a torque of 2060 ± 100 N·m (1519 ± 74 lb ft).


    Illustration 9g01592318

  3. Install plug (3). Use Tooling (E) to install retaining ring (2). Install retaining ring (2). Connect grease hose assembly (1).

  4. Repeat Step 1 through Step 3 to tighten the ball stud at the opposite end of the steering link.

  5. Check the alignment of the front wheels. Refer to Steering Systems Operation/Testing and Adjusting, "Front Wheel - Align".
